Farmacognosia: Estudio de las drogas y sustancias medicamentosas de origen natural
, written by Claudia Kuklinski and published by Ediciones Omega in 1999, remains a foundational text in pharmaceutical sciences. The 528-page work offers an exhaustive analysis of natural drugs from vegetable, microbial, and animal sources. Core Content and Structure
The book is organized into three major sections designed to guide the reader from general principles to specific drug descriptions: Part I: Generalities
: Covers the definition and objectives of pharmacognosy, as well as the collection, cultivation, and conservation of natural raw materials. Part II: Chemical Constituents
: A deep dive into the chemical structure of active principles, including carbohydrates, lipids, phenols, essential oils, and alkaloids. Part III: Descriptive Pharmacognosy
: Drugs are classified by their physiological effects, such as those acting on the central nervous system, cardiovascular system, and respiratory apparatus. Focus on Chapter 13: Conservation

The book "Farmacognosia: Estudio de las drogas y sustancias medicamentosas de origen natural" by Claudia Kuklinski, published by Ediciones Omega, is a foundational textbook for students and professionals in pharmacy and chemistry. It provides a comprehensive study of drugs and medicinal substances derived from plant, microbial, and animal sources. Core Themes and Content
The work is structured into three main parts to cover the entire lifecycle and chemical nature of natural drugs:
General Fundamentals: The first part introduces pharmacognosy as a science, its relationship with other disciplines, and its primary objectives. It also covers the methods for obtaining and collecting natural drugs.
Chemical Composition: Kuklinski details the chemical constituents of drugs, including carbohydrates, lipids, proteins, and specialized metabolites such as: Phenolic compounds (Flavonoids, tannins, and quinones). Terpenoids (Essential oils and saponins).
Alkaloids, which are often the most potent active principles in plants. Post draft — Farmacognosia, Claudia Kuklinski (PDF) —
Descriptive Pharmacognosy: The final section categorizes drugs by their therapeutic action or the biological system they affect, such as the central nervous system, cardiovascular system, or digestive tract. Educational Value
The book is noted for its "pure chemistry" approach to medicinal plants, focusing on the structures and properties of active principles. It includes self-assessment exercises at the end of chapters to help students verify their understanding of the material. This report summarizes the book Farmacognosia by Claudia Kuklinski, a foundational text for pharmacy and biochemistry students focusing on the study of medicinal drugs from natural sources. Book Overview
Title: Farmacognosia: Estudio de las drogas y sustancias medicamentosas de origen natural Author: Claudia Kuklinski Publisher: Ediciones Omega (Barcelona)
General Purpose: To provide a comprehensive understanding of natural substances used in medicine, their chemical composition, and their therapeutic applications. Key Content & Structure
The book is typically divided into sections covering the lifecycle of a natural drug, from cultivation to clinical use: 1. General Concepts (Generalidades)
Definitions: Clarifies the relationship between Pharmacognosy and related sciences (Botany, Pharmacology, Phytochemistry).
Objectives: Focuses on identifying and assessing the quality and efficacy of natural drugs. 2. Production and Collection Sourcing: Details on wild vs. cultivated plants. Por qué leerlo:
Domestication: Explains the phases of bringing a plant species into agricultural production.
Conservation: Methods for drying and storing raw materials to prevent degradation of active compounds. 3. Study of Natural Drugs
Biodiversity: Addresses the vast number of plant species (estimated between 350,000 and 400,000) and the small percentage currently studied for medicinal use.
Phytochemistry: Explores the chemical nature of active ingredients like alkaloids, glycosides, and essential oils. Availability & Formats
